Role Summary

Senior hardware validation engineer responsible for functional validation of Automotive MCU products across pre-silicon and post-silicon stages. Ensure functionality, performance, stress tolerance and stability through comprehensive validation plans and automated test infrastructure.

Work within a cross-functional team—collaborating with design, DV, analog and firmware engineers—to identify, debug and close functional issues on silicon.

Experience Level

Senior — requires 7+ years of experience in silicon validation or equivalent engineering experience.

Responsibilities

Primary responsibilities include planning and executing validation activities, developing tests and automation, and coordinating cross-team debug.

  • Define and drive detailed validation plans and methodologies to achieve required functional coverage.
  • Develop test cases, test environments and automation scripts (Python) for pre- and post-silicon validation.
  • Use hardware and software tools (o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, traffic generators/analyzers) for validation and debugging.
  • Collaborate with design, DV, analog and firmware teams to root-cause and resolve functional issues.
  • Document test plans, results and validation coverage reports.
  • Create scripts and tools to automate tests, diagnostics collection and reporting.

Requirements

Must-have technical skills and domain experience for the role.

  • 7+ years of hands-on experience in silicon validation, including SOCs and mixed-signal/digital ICs.
  • Experience debugging interfaces such as communication peripherals, memory interfaces and system-level validation.
  • Strong scripting skills and experience with Python-based test automation.
  • Experience with pre-silicon platforms and C programming.
  • Familiarity with HW/SW debug tools: oscilloscopes, logic analyzers, traffic generators/analyzers.
  • Experience developing automation, web-based tools or scripts for validation and reporting.
  • Ability to work closely with cross-functional teams to diagnose and fix silicon issues.

About the Company

Company: NXP Semiconductors

Headquarters: Nijmegen, Netherlands

NXP Semiconductors N.V. is a global semiconductor company that provides High Performance Mixed Signal and Standard Product solutions. With over 45,000 employees and operations in more than 35 countries, NXP is a leader in secure connectivity solutions for embedded applications, catering to automotive, industrial IoT, mobile, and communication infrastructure markets. The company is committed to innovation and sustainability, advancing a smarter, safer, and more sustainable world through technology.
